Turning Challenge into Opportunity: PAR Members Look to the Possibilities of the Future
“Wouldn’t it be great if…?” That’s the question PAR webcast presenter and Unmuted CEO Rachel Druckenmiller presented to our PAR audience in her webcast, 2020 Vision: How to Reframe and Refocus Current Frustrations into Future Success. In a time of forced change and adaptation, Rachel challenged our PAR members to think about the possibilities of a future without the constraints of the present. Below are some of their answers: 
  • Did a fireside chat hybrid? We plan to bring a fireside chat sponsorship opportunity to our hybrid event, presenting the in-person chat on the show hosted in front of an airstream camper and live streamed to our virtual audience.
  • Improved our membership sales cycle? If all of our chapters could work on the same page of our membership recruitment process, we would be better off.

PARtners @ Work: Webvent
We think PAR’s association partners do some pretty great work! In our “PARtners at Work” series, we highlight the important ways they are helping our association communities. This week, we’re profiling Webvent, a webcast management and production company that is bringing association communities together in meaningful ways.
The importance of connecting members while also increasing, or at least maintaining, nondues revenue is at an all-time high for associations. The postponement or elimination of live events has resulted in a tangible loss of revenue for many of our organizations — three out of five associations say they expect nondues revenue to decline post-COVID-19.

But not all association programs and products are declining. Sponsored webcasts are one way to continue to increase nondues revenue, while providing valuable member benefits. Read the article.
